Golter Places Second at Cozad Haymaker Wrestling Invitational
Warrior Grapplers Prepare for Dec. 6 Match at Yutan

Click HERE to view varsity results from Cozad Invite.
Click
HERE to view junior varsity results from Cozad Invite.

On Saturday, December 3, the Wahoo Wrestling team traveled to Cozad to wrestle in the Cozad Haymaker Invitational. The Warriors took only two varsity wrestlers and six junior varsity wrestlers due to injuries.

Senior Cameron Golter was the lone varsity medalist at 160 lbs. Golter started the day off against Aurora’s Willy Van Sant. Golter won the match by decision 4-2. In the semifinals Golter wrestled Trenton Dolezal of Nebraska City. Golter once again came out on top by pin fall in a time of 2:37. In the finals Golter was matched up against Ogallala’s Tyson Lanka. Although he wrestled tough, Golter was pinned in a time of 1:58 to finish 2nd.

Sophomore Colton Spangler also wrestled varsity at Cozad on Saturday. Spangler started his day off against Marcus Todd from Aurora. Spangler was defeated by major decision 10-1. In the consolation quarterfinals, Spangler wrestled Sidney’s Kelby Christian and was defeated by pin fall in a time of 0:58.

“We only had a couple of guys today, but they showed up to wrestle and it showed, I thought we wrestled well today on all levels,” commented Head Wrestling Coach Darold Foster.

Six junior varsity wrestlers also competed at the Cozad Invitational. Freshman Dillon Rademaker wrestled at the 106lbs. weight class. Rademaker started off by pinning Medicine Valley’s Wayne Willis in a time of 1:35. In the semifinals Rademaker pinned Alliance’s Brendon Coward in a time of 0:48. Rademaker won his finals match against Tyler Brass of Gothenburg with his fastest pin of the day in just 0:30.

Wahoo had two wrestlers in the 120lbs. weight class. Freshman Ivan Sotelo wrestled Rodrigo Del Torro of Lexington and won by pin fall in the first period. Sotelo then wrestled Reese Brickhouse of Aurora and won by pin fall in a time of 0:39. Sotelo's last match was against teammate freshman Tony Thorson. Despite both wrestlers grappling tough, Sotello was able to capitalize and win by pin fall in a time of 2:50.

Freshman Tony Thorson also wrestled at 120lbs. for the Warriors. Thorson won his first match against Reese Brickhouse of Aurora by pin fall in the first period. Rodrigo Del Torro of Lexington then defeated Thorson by pin fall in the third period. Thorson was then defeated by teammate Ivan Sotello by pin fall in a time of 2:50.

Freshman Kyle White wrestled at the 145lbs. weight class for the Warriors on Saturday. White wrestled Nick Lapp of Lexington in the first round, and was defeated by pin fall in a time of 1:51. White then went on to wrestle Jared Washa of Ogallala, a match in which White won by pin fall in a time of 2:39. In the consolation quarterfinals, White pinned Sidney’s Kevin Jurgensen by pin fall in a time of 4:35. White then wrestled Lapp from Lexington in the semifinals in which he was defeated by pin fall in a time of 2:42.

Freshman Steven Tiedeman wrestled 152lbs. at Cozad on Saturday for the Warriors. Tiedeman went 0-2 with a loss from Tyler Block of Gothenburg by pin fall in a time of 1:42, and Alliance’s Tyler Gunderson by pin fall in a time of 0:33.

Warrior freshman Douglas Ford wrestled at 170lbs. on Saturday. Ford went 1-2 with a win over Michael Deaver of Sidney by pin fall in a time of 1:58, a loss to Skyler Kottwitz of Gothenburg by pin fall in the first period, and a loss against Nick Smith of Alliance by pin fall in the first period.

“Overall I thought we wrestled really well in the junior varsity meet. Most of our guys are fairly young and new to the sport, and it was great to get some good competition from out west. I am looking forward to seeing these guys grow in their technique,” said Assistant Coach Jake McAllister.

The Warriors will continue their season at Yutan on Tuesday, December 6 as they take on the Yutan Chieftains at 7:00 p.m.

Warrior Grapplers Start Season at Home
Wahoo Hosts Triangular with Ashland-Greenwood & Raymond Central

On Thursday, December 1, the WHS Wrestling team started its 2011-2012 season with a home triangular with Ashland-Greenwood and Raymond Central.

The evening started with Wahoo facing off against Ashland-Greenwood, starting at the 145lbs. weight class. Wrestling for Wahoo, freshman Kyle White picked up his first varsity win, defeating Bluejay’s Walker Fisher by pin fall. Ashland-Greenwood’s Zane Brauckmuller defeated Senior Schyler Shanahan by decision 5-2 at 152lbs. weight class.

Senior Cameron Golter defeated Cash Campbell of Ashland-Greenwood at the 170lbs. weight class by decision 7-0. At 182lbs., junior Kyle Zeleny won by pin fall over Bluejay’s William Tucker. At 106lbs., freshman Dillon Rademaker also started his varsity career out strong defeating Dalton Gautier of Ashland-Greenwood by pin fall. Bluejay’s Dylan Kenney defeated freshman Thomas McAtee by pin fall.

Despite a strong showing by the Warriors, Ashland stayed on top due to forfeits by the Warriors and won the dual 45-21.

"I thought we wrestled well against Ashland. We had some first match mistakes, but overall I was happy with the way we wrestled, especially for having so many freshmen,” said Warrior Head Coach Darold Foster.

The Warriors last dual of the night was against the Mustangs of Raymond Central. The dual started at the 170lbs. weight class. Central’s Aaron Studebaker defeated senior Cameron Golter by pin fall. Central’s Ben Lodema defeated Wahoo junior Kyle Zeleny by pin fall. Central’s Alex Hageman defeated freshman Kyle White by pin fall.

Mainly due to open weight classes, again Wahoo was defeated 54-12.

“We just didn’t match up really well against Raymond Central, and we couldn’t get many matches,” Foster commented.

The Warriors will travel to Cozad on Saturday, December 3 to wrestle in the Cozad invitational.
